Management Meeting Minutes — Hedging Decision

Attendees: Sorel, Bakker, Finch. Agenda: FX exposure on Merrow-dollar receivables. Decision: hedge 60% via six-month forwards; remainder floats. Sales leads to quote in local currency only with finance sign-off. Action: Bakker circulates updated rate card Friday. Next review in eight weeks. Additional strategic context for sales leads appears below.

board note of yahof-bagag: Only 5 of the 80 pilot accounts renewed Wenwyn, so a churn review is set for April 1.

## Audit-log viewer (Ledgerpane)

Ledgerpane renders audit events from the Quillstack event bus. Read-only by design; no mutations, ever. Filters are URL-encoded, so views are shareable. Retention is ninety days — older events require a cold-storage pull, which takes hours. Don't add new event types without updating the schema registry first, or rendering silently breaks. Query syntax, schema notes, and known quirks are documented on the internal page below.

wiki page, baguf-kahap: https://confluence.tolvaqsys.internal/browse/display/projects/8d5f528f

# Frostpane Environments

Frostpane is our tile-rendering cache layer, deployed in three environments: dev, staging, and production. Dev uses an in-memory store and resets nightly; staging mirrors production topology at one-third scale; production runs six replicas behind the Marrowgate load balancer. New team members should test eviction changes in staging first. The staging environment currently runs with the following configuration.

service settings:
FRAMIR_LOG_LEVEL=debug
FRAMIR_METRICS_HOST=metrics.framir.tolvaqcorp.corp
FRAMIR_POOL_SIZE=16

Handover: date localization in Pellarix. All formatting now routes through the Clockvane service; client-side locale parsing is removed, which closes the injection vector flagged last quarter. Remaining risk: the legacy Westhollow endpoint still accepts raw format strings — deprecation ships next sprint. Please review the sanitizer in clockvane/formats before signoff. Threat notes and test vectors are on the internal page below.

operations page: https://grafana.zemvarworks.corp/pages/view/dash/fc7bb3490edf